How to Repair Double Glazed Window

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gDouble-glazed windows are notoriously difficult to fix for anyone who is not trained in window repair. There are some ways to tackle the problem if you are prepared to tackle a more complicated DIY project, other than taping cracks.

If the packaging that holds the glass sheets in position wears out, misting may occur. This is usually a problem that can be solved by an expert.

Cracks

It is normal to install double-glazed windows in homes to lower energy costs. This is a great idea. If there is cracks in the glass, air will escape from the panes which can make your home uncomfortable. This problem is not permanent and there are a variety of ways to fix it.

If you notice that cracks have formed in your window repair near me, it is probably a sign that the seal on the glass has been blown. This means that all of the insulating gas that was between the two panes is gone which is costly for homeowners as it will impact the efficiency of their home. Repairing the crack is essential to preventing any further problems, and it could also be an opportunity to upgrade your windows.

Most cracks in double-glazed windows are caused by thermal stress. This can be a result of sudden changes in temperature like when radiators are switched on delivering a sharp burst of heat to the insulated gap that is between the window and the wall. Cracks can also develop on your windows due to seasonal factors, such as sudden temperature changes over the course of the night.

Poor installation is another common reason for double-glazed window cracks. If the space between the panes of glass is not enough or the frames are not properly fitted, this could cause them to grow at different rates. This can lead to cracks over time. This is a problem that can be avoided by choosing the right fitter for your new double glazing and checking customer reviews/testimonials.

Double-glazed windows that are damaged must be repaired quickly to avoid further damage. This will protect both the glass and the frame. A professional glazier will be able to provide you with the best repair method for your particular situation. This may involve filling in the cracks using a type of putty or adhesive that stops them from expanding further or shattering completely.

Condensation

If you notice visible condensation, it's an indication that your double-glazed window must be repaired or replaced. You should also contact the company that sold you windows to determine whether there is an insurance policy that covers this kind of issue.

Condensation in double glazed windows usually happens when the seal breaks and stops retaining the insulating gas between the glass panes. This is typically caused by air changes or changes in humidity within the room, and can be extremely uncomfortable. Gasket seals can be replaced without the need to replace the entire unit.

A common way to fix this is by drilling a hole in the window and filling it with an desiccant or a special drying agent. Then, it's sealed with the new gasket in order to stop the moisture from re-entering.

This is only temporary and won't stop condensation from happening in the future. Additionally, it's not as effective as replacing windows completely.

It is important to understand that the presence of condensation on your double-glazed windows can be beneficial. This kind of condensation occurs when the temperature of the air is higher than that of the window. It's an inevitable part of the process of maximizing thermal efficiency. However, if you have condensation between the panes of your double glazing it is a sign that the seal has failed and the windows should be replaced.

There are a few ways to avoid condensation on your double-glazed windows. Firstly, it's a good idea to open your windows or make use of an extractor fan while showering or cooking. Broken Seals

A broken seal on your double pane window can cause a visible gap between the glass, but an astronomical increase in your energy bills because it lets hot air escape and cool air to in. In some instances water can get inside the home and cause mildew and mold.

There are a variety of alternatives to repair the damage if your window seals have failed. You can employ a professional window technician to remove the damaged glass and replace it with Krypton gas or argon gas into the gap between the two windows. These gases are an inert, odorless and clear gas that acts as an insulator and help to keep heat inside during the winter months and out of the summer.

This is a more complicated option, but it could be the most cost-effective long-term solution for your window. In order to resolve the issue an expert will have to take apart the window frame, find and repair any cracks or gaps within the window. Then replace the pane of glass clean the frame and reassemble it.

Most of the time, window seals break due to age and exposure to the weather. As the seals get older, they become less flexible and may eventually fail. Extreme temperatures can cause seals to weaken over time. This is particularly true if the glass is not cleaned regularly and UPVC Window Repairs Near Me leaves deposits that affect the seal's flexibility.

One of the most obvious signs that the window seals have failed is the appearance of condensation between the glass or a cloudy appearance. This happens when window seals allow humid air to seep through, which then cools and condenses. This can happen frequently and can be exacerbated by weather changes and fluctuations in humidity levels outside.

Inspecting the seals of your windows frequently and making any necessary minor repairs is the best method to avoid this. This will not only save money on your energy bill but will also keep your windows in good condition for longer, reducing the necessity of replacing them.

Replacement

The insulation properties of double-glazed windows aren't just for preserving energy in your home; they can also add value to it. Estate agents agree that houses with double-glazed windows that are in good condition will appreciate in value. Maintaining your windows to ensure that they are performing is crucial for the longevity and value of your home.

Double-glazed windows are composed of two panes separated by a space which is often filled with an insulating gas such as Krypton or argon. These gaps can leak and cause condensation if damaged or broken. This means that your window isn't insulating your house properly which can result in higher energy bills.

The moisture that is spotted between the panes in a double glazed window is usually caused by an air leak or failed seal, meaning that it's time to replace the window unit. It's costly to replace the entire window, but it is usually worth it when you consider how much your energy costs will be reduced with windows that are more energy efficient.

It's dangerous to handle broken glasses. Before you can take off the IGU you'll need remove the silicone molding around the window frame, as well the wedge gasket. After you have removed the IGU, you'll need to apply a new sealant to the frames.
